Output 53d071733958449a5c6328bf313b0ae022bd8eae853f1b229fb80c1daae74351:76

value
42659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38d10b350ae864a024ef5775c9d7695644a2b6c1 OP_EQUAL
address
36sSBuJafRFi5s6C8sTd676VjfCdJSiy2i
transaction
53d071733958449a5c6328bf313b0ae022bd8eae853f1b229fb80c1daae74351